About:

The Society for Marketing Professional Services (SMPS) was formed in 1973 by a small group of professional service marketers. At the time, the marketing of services for the built environment was an uncharted professional field. In most cases, principals were responsible for developing new business, primarily through informal contacts and sole-source arrangements. Few people were tasked specifically with the marketing function.

However, with increased competition and eased restrictions on advertising and promotion came the need for corporations to establish marketing departments and structured marketing programs. In effect, a new career field was born.

SMPS was founded to help the members of this new field share concerns, pool resources and develop skills through continued education. Within a short time, it became apparent that SMPS was an idea whose time had come. The organization's growth has been dramatic - from a handful of members in 1973 to a membership of 50 in 1974 to the magic 1,000-member mark in 1979. Today, with a total membership of more than 5,000 representing 50 chapters, SMPS continues to grow steadily as the field it serves.
